We had a Diamond on our 1500 made for us and loved it. Was fabric, but not velour, and sat cooler in the summer and warmer in the cold. We picked up a Hartco (made by the same folks as Diamond) - It was, according to the person I got it from, made for someone my size and weight. I find it a lot more comfortable than the stock seat, but it is vinyl, and Gloria is set on sitting on fabric. We will most likely end up with another Diamoned as we have had good experiences with that brand. I have been on Tom Simmons, Wingsoft (they modify stock seats) and Ultimate seats, and found them comfy on the short (less than 3 hours) rides I had on them.

We had a Corbin on the 1500 when we got it. I thought it was good, Gloria absolutely hated it. We ended up keeping it as nobody would buy the thing. Put it back on the GL1500 when the insurance company picked up the trike when they totaled it after our little unpleasantness.
It seems there is no middle ground when it comes to the Corbin seat on a 'Wing. People either hate ot or love it, and it seems more folks are in the latter camp. It is very hard, but I like that for distance riding. A soft, cushy saddle feels good in the showroom, but where it counts on the road for hours it gets uncomfortable.

A friend of mine told me a couple of years ago that if I googled Russell Day Long seats I wouldn't find any negative comments anywhere. I did and he was right.
I got one and, two years later couldn't be happier.Six long days in a row on the trike and it felt great.
They use your factory seat pan, use their own (patented, I believe) foam and have you send pictures of yourself on the bike and measurements so its built just for you.
